This is a 1.20.1 port/remake from scratch of the original Italian's Delight mod (https://www.curseforge.com/minecraft/mc-mods/italians-delight), which was abandoned by the original developer PuurpZ and had a MIT license. The original Italian Delight was started on MCreator and so is this mod (with some custom code to fill in the gaps). 

Some parts are still missing and/or adapted. JEI recommended. This is my first mod and I've been trying my best to slowly rebuild Italian Delight while learning along the way. The full update history is on Modrinth.

Some nice new thing: this mod port has a lot more compatibility tags than the original.
Please note: I'm a very busy person doing this in my free time. Updates may take long. 

Warning: updating from the original 1.19.2 might disappear some blocks/items, I think most things kept the same codenames but I don't remember what was changed. It probably won't break your world, just don't try to keep the dynamic trees addon with it (this mod is still lacking the olive trees).

What happened to the original creator? (Story time?)

He has been called many many times but is not responding it's been 2 years. Maybe he lost the motivation to maintain it. In the meantime a few remaining devs in the Discord server (link on original mod's page) could not port the original code to 1.20.1 on their own due to too many errors, so I suggested remaking the mod since it's "small", but nobody was willing to step up since it's been a while and that's a lot of work (more than I knew back then) so as some players asked me to do it and said "we need to cook" I just went ahead and tried to do it right there uploading my files in the server since I love this mod and have a little experience as game dev (Java is very new to me though). I got the approval of the Discord server owner to post in the official mod announcements and he gave me the Lead Dev role there, so honestly I'm still unsure how official/unnofficial this is. PuurpZ won't respond, so it's only a partial approval, but his license was open thankfully, and one of the devs had forked the project on Github which I've been using as some reference for assets and values.

Main differences between the original and the remake:

  • The whole code was built from 0 for 1.20.1, and also adapted to use the newer Brewin' and Chewin' keg interface.
  • "New" items that actually already had a texture and were waiting in the files to be added to the original mod got added here: Ciambellone + its slices, Pandoro's placeable block, Panettone's placeable block. Ciambellone didn't have a model so I might have to make it (it's using cake model).
  • Worldgen now includes wild herbs (anywhere), wild grapes (plains). Subject to change. If you struggle to find them, you can craft them (see "original recipes" below).
  • Tag compatibility: many tags were added to recipes for cross-mod compatibility.
  • Translations were added: Italian (by elmunta_fort on Discord); Brazilian Portuguese/Japanese/Chinese (by me);
  • Renaming the renamed: Names the creator was unsure between like "prosciutto pizza" and "ham pizza" (same food), were merged in English like "ham pizza (prosciutto)" to make it easier to recognise while still being educational about the Italian names.
  • You can't break grass to get the grape seeds anymore, the original mod planned to change that so wild grapes now have their own plant. It's also to avoid "player breaks block" lag due to how Mcreator coding works.
  • It's still unfinished/in Beta, some things (such as olive tree worldgen) are still missing, check logs to know version situation, if you find something else missing or a bug please inform.
    Original recipes: 
  • Some "let's make the transition easier" recipes:
    + Craftable olive (sweet berry+lime dye),
    + Craftable grape (sweet berry+purple dye),
    + Craftable olive log (olive+any log). [will be removed once I add trees]
    They're supposed to be provisory but I'm rethinking them since people struggle with needing to generate new chunks for worldgen crops to spawn. What do you think? 
  • Fern can be cooked into herb leaves. This was going to be removed once I added the wild herbs worldgen but I've been considering leaving it as is, because honestly it's kind of neat, fern is technically a herb that can be heated to have its toxicity removed for consumption in real life (but don't try this at home). It also doesn't cause any gameplay balancing issues.
  • Herb leaves were given a use (margherita), since it's very likely it was going to be used there anyway, judging by the pizzza texture that has those same big herb leaves.
